A commemorative brew named after the great flood of '93. This is a bronze colored beer made with the highest quality malts and specially chosen hops to give this beer that extra hop bitterness with a delightful hop bouquet. A true "English Ale."

Poured from a can into a pint glass. Pours orange red with a small white head. Smells of citrus and earthy hops. Tastes of earthy and piney hops. Beer is light bodied and easy drinking, good carbonation. Overall, a very good beer.

I tried this beer at the brewery whilst in the area on Biznet. It poured a clear copper with white head that left some lace. The scent had hints of yeast and bitter citrus. The taste was nicely balanced and easy to drink with bitter citrus presence. The mouthfeel was lighter in body with good carbonation. Overall it was a decent beer.
